Interpretation

The arrangement arrives first — a brisk, almost martial Motown groove, handclaps snapping on the upbeat, bass walking with purpose, strings cutting rather than swelling. The Supremes recorded this in 1966 and Diana Ross delivers the vocal with something unusual for pop of the era: barely concealed anger. The song is a breakup address directed at a man who won't commit but won't let go either, and Ross doesn't perform heartbreak so much as she performs irritation wearing heartbreak's clothes. The backing vocals from Florence Ballard and Mary Wilson press behind her like a wall of reinforcement. Holland-Dozier-Holland wrote the song with a mechanical efficiency that paradoxically makes it feel urgent — every section clicks into the next with the logic of a closing argument. This is not grief music; it is resolution music. The Motown machine was at its most precise here, the studio sound clean and forward, every element in its lane. Culturally it captured a shifting mood in pop — women characters who wanted answers, not just reconciliation.
